Hello Games On Creating The Art Of No Man’s Sky’s Universe

April 22, 2016 by Stephen Daly

A new custom PS4 faceplate for No Man’s Sky has also been revealed.

Hello Games’ founder Sean Murray has published a new update on the PlayStation Blog detailing the creation of No Man’s Sky’s distinct art style.

Murray wrote:

“Our game is procedurally generated but we always want it to have a unique, recognisable style, to look like a science fiction book cover come to life. This is only possible because of our super-talented art team. When we talk about No Man’s Sky, we like to talk about the maths involved in creating the visuals, but really it’s our artists that give the game its beautiful style.”

Murray also announced a limited edition custom No Man’s Sky themed PS4 faceplate. The faceplate will be available in the UK, Ireland, France, Spain, Portugal, Italy, Cyprus, Denmark, Sweden, The Netherlands, Belgium, Luxemburg, South Africa, Turkey, Russia, Poland, Czech Republic, Hungary, Slovakia, Croatia, Romania, Bulgaria, Saudi Arabia, and the Gulf region. Availability will vary be retailer.

No Man’s Sky was originally announced during the 2013 VGX Awards Show and is incredibly ambitious despite the small team at Hello Games, with 18 quintillion planets procedurally generated and a huge variety of different climates, challenges, and alien species.

An Explorer’s Edition of the game is available for PC while PS4 players can enhance their experience with the Limited Edition.

No Man’s Sky is set for release for PS4 and PC on June 21st, 2016 in North America, on June 22nd in Europe, and on June 24th in the UK and Ireland.
